Sat2IP: New Sat TV Standart over Home Network

Author: | Categories: Blog No comments
SAT-IP technology doesn’t require complete upgrade to home network. You can continue to use existing satellite dishes. The central element is SAT-IP server technology, which is connected to a television receiver. This server accepts the program and television packs data into IP-packets.
